Causes of acne

Heredity

Yes, it runs in families. The blood received by mother and genes received by father transfers the causative factors for the pimples. This could be one of the major causes. Ayurveda describes this as janmabala pravritta (coming by birth but expressed later).

It is believed that the blood which is received by the mother is vitiated from the birth itself has the factors which give rise to pimples but only in adolescence.

Food

Certain Pitta vardhaka and Kapha vardhaka (the items which aggravate Pitta Dosha and Kapha Dosha) give rise to this situation. Spicy food, oily food, excess in non-vegetarian diet etc give rise to pimples. The food that makes constipation also produce pimples. Junk food is also responsible factor.

Certain food that is allergic to a person for instance eggs, may produces skin rashes or pimples all over the body.

Normal Process

It is quite noticeable that a girl whose menstrual period is nearer may produce pimples. Ayurveda believes that this is showing heat and nothing else. Once the cycle period is over, comparatively pimples go off from the face.

When one enters into puberty or adolescence, there are many changes in the body namely chemical, hormonal and many more. This is natural change and ends up in producing pimples. Some research shows that the hormone testosterone which is produced in both the genders could produce acne.

Atmosphere

The surrounding that contains pollution, dirt, grime or other harmful airy particles get seated into small pores or body’s micro channels those are opened so skin.

The sweat gland or oily gland produces sebum (a sticky substance) gets accumulated under the skin as the channels are blocked by those particles. Ultimately ends up into swelling. This invites bacteria to locate and finally pimple is produced.

Hygiene

Improper washing of face or irregularity washing face may give rise to pimples. Washing removes the dirt from the face and opens up the micro channels clearing the way for the sebum to expel out of the skin.

Its quite usual that we forget that our hands are usually dirty but though we touch our face very frequently. When the sweat troubles us on the face wiping with bare hands is one of the major factors that give rise to have pimples. One should always use clean handkerchief for the same. The face can be washed whenever one feels that there is sweating or the dirt accumulating on the facial area.

After washing one has to rub gently with the clean cloth. Dirty and wet cloth may cause pimples. The cloth should be kept separate from the daily usage. This is to be washed regularly preferably with hot water and antiseptic liquid.

Cosmetics

Using greasy, oily and muddy face packs are main causative factor for acne. These type of cosmetics block the channels or the pores and make a jam under the skin. The bodily waste material cant be removed by means of perspiration. The body reacts towards the waste material present just under the skin and sequel to that one produces pimples.

The cosmetics containing the harmful chemicals may irritate the skin and produce the pimples. There are plenty of face packs and face creams available in the market and are to be chosen with care keeping the harmful chemicals in the mind. Usage of randomly selected soap also may spoil the skin. Changing the brand of the soap makes the skin disturbed as it may not get easily adjusted to the newer brand.
